Traveling from the serene hills of Ithalar to the historic city of Belgaum involves a long journey of approximately 850 km. You will traverse through the heart of Karnataka, passing through Mysore and Bangalore or via the coastal route. The journey is best undertaken by a combination of road to Coimbatore and then train or bus to Belgaum. Expect a travel time of 16 to 18 hours by road.

Total Distance: 850 km by road, 620 km straight-line.

Travel Tips
  • Highway Stops
    Stop at Davanagere for their famous Benne Dosa.
  • Road Conditions
    The NH 48 is excellent, but watch out for speed cameras near Hubli.
  • Language
    Kannada is the primary language, but Marathi is also widely spoken in Belgaum.
  • Weather
    Belgaum can get quite hot in summer; carry light cotton clothing.
  • Booking
    Use the KSRTC website for reliable bus bookings across Karnataka.
Safety Tips
  • Driving
    Avoid night driving on the Hubli-Belgaum stretch due to heavy truck traffic.
  • Documents
    Carry your original ID and vehicle documents at all times.
  • Emergency
    Dial 112 for any emergency assistance in Karnataka.
  • Parking
    Park only in designated areas in Belgaum city to avoid fines.

Things to Do in Belgaum
1
Belgaum Fort
Explore this ancient fort dating back to the Ratta Dynasty. It houses two beautiful mosques and a temple inside.
2
Kamala Basti
Visit this 13th-century Jain temple located inside the fort premises. It is known for its intricate carvings and black stone pillars.
3
Military Mahadeva Temple
A peaceful temple located within the cantonment area. It is well-maintained and offers a serene environment.
4
Gokak Falls
Located 60 km from Belgaum, this waterfall is often called the Niagara of Karnataka. Best visited during the monsoon.
